- Version age and compatibility: 3.17 is an older release; newer hardware (NVMe drives, modern RAID controllers, very recent chipsets) may lack driver support in the included rescue environment, requiring updated boot environments or driver injection.
- Licensing and support: commercial licensing may be required for some editions; older versions may no longer receive updates or vendor support.
- Image size and storage: full images can be large; users should plan storage capacity and consider incremental strategies.
- Restore to dissimilar hardware may require additional steps (injecting drivers, repairing boot records).
- Boot media security: if encryption isn’t used, images on external drives may be readable by others.
